Which point of view does the narrator use in the passage?

"You are under arrest!" an amplified voice shouted above the deafening rotors.
I looked down. Most of the mist had been swirled away by the chopper rotors, and for the first time in an hour I could see the busy street eight hundred feet below the skyscraper.

Answer: First Person

Step-by-step explanation:

In first-person narration, the narrator is telling the story from their own point of view. The narration usually uses the pronoun I (or we, if the narrator is speaking as part of a group). In your passage, the narrator says, “I looked down” and “I could see…”, so the passage is in the first person point of view.
